History

In 1995, Radnor Township purchased 15.8 acres known as the Forbes Tract through the Open Space Fund. The site was developed into multipurpose athletic fields for use by various sports programs. In May 1999, the park was named for Radnor Township’s first Director of the Parks & Recreation Department, who served the Township for over 17 years. Dittmar was instrumental in establishing and strengthening the sports programs of Radnor, who continue to make use of the playing fields on this site.

Features & Amenities

Dittmar Park is located off of Valley Forge Road between Maple Road and Church Road. The park has two multipurpose athletic fields, along with a waterless environmentally friendly restroom facility, and water fountain. The site includes a 1/2 mile walking path, which loops around the fields along with a path to nearby Wayne Elementary School. The park is complete with picnic tables and a seating area. Parking is located off of Valley Forge Road.
